What are financial ratios and why are they an important part of the decision process?

0

Financial ratios are used throughout the commercial industry by investors, lenders, real estate agents and brokers. They provide a common “yardstick” by which buying and lending decisions are made. Some of the financial ratios are Capitalization Rate (CAP Rate), Gross Rent Multiplier (GRM), Debt Coverage Ratio (DCR) and Loan to Value (LTV).
